Contributes to suppressing brush wear in the generator and reducing replacement frequency. A range of grades is available to accommodate various applications.
Our company, a German manufacturer of carbon materials with a 100-year history, offers "carbon brushes" made from carbon-graphite materials that possess excellent electrical conductivity, thermal conductivity, and high heat resistance. These brushes are characterized by high reliability, operating stably in a wide range of environments, and have received high praise from customers in various industries. They can meet diverse requirements such as power surges, idling periods, light load operation, extreme ambient temperatures, chemicals, oil mist, and high dust loads. 【Features】 ■ High quality approved by major manufacturers for OEM ■ Increased cable diameter optimized for brushes ■ Special design for dust prevention ■ A wide range of grades available to accommodate various applications *For more details, please refer to the documentation.
